skip to main content
10.1145/1364654.1364681acmconferencesArticle/Chapter ViewAbstractPublication PagesconextConference Proceedingsconference-collections
research-article

Practical service provisioning for wireless meshes

Published: 10 December 2007 Publication History

Abstract

Community wireless mesh networks (WMNs) are increasingly being deployed for providing cheap, low maintenance Internet access. For the successful adoption of WMNs as a last-mile technology, we argue that a guarantee of per-client fairness is critical. Specifically, WMNs should support a "bitrate-for-bucks" service model similar to other popular access technologies such as Cable/DSL.
We analyze the effectiveness of both off-the-shelf and theoretically optimal approaches towards providing such a service. We propose the APOLLO system that outperforms both these approaches.
APOLLO seamlessly integrates three synergistic components: theory-guided service planning and subscription, rate-based admission control to enforce the planned service, and a novel distributed light-weight fair scheduling scheme to deliver the admitted traffic. We evaluate APOLLO using simulations and testbed experiments.

References

[1]
I. Aad and C. Castellucia. Differentiation mechanisms for ieee 802.11. In Proc. of IEEE Infocom, 2001.
[2]
J. Bicket, D. Aguayo, S. Biswas, and R. Morris. Architecture and evaluation of an unplanned 802.11b mesh network. In Proc. of ACM MobiCom, 2005.
[3]
C. Bron and J. Kerbosch. Algorithm 457: Finding all cliques of an undirected graph. Commun. ACM, 16, 1973.
[4]
J. Camp, J. Robinson, C. Steger, and E. Knightly. Measurement driven deployment of a two-tier urban mesh access network. In Proc. of ACM Mobisys, 2006.
[5]
T. Clausen, P. Jacquet, C. Adjih, A. Laouiti, P. Minet, P. Muhlethaler, A. Qayyum, and L. Viennot. Optimized link state routing protocol (OLSR). RFC 3626, Oct 2003.
[6]
D. S. J. D. Couto, D. Aguayo, J. C. Bicket, and R. Morris. A high-throughput path metric for multi-hop wireless routing. In Proc. of ACM MobiCom, 2003.
[7]
S. M. Das, D. Koutsonikolas, Y. C. Hu, and D. Peroulis. Characterizing multi-way interference in wireless mesh networks. In Proc. of ACM WiNTECH 2006, 2006.
[8]
S. M. Das, H. Pucha, K. Papagiannaki, and Y. C. Hu. Studying wireless routing link dynamics. In Proc. of IMC, 2007.
[9]
R. Draves, J. Padhye, and B. Zill. Comparison of routing metrics for static multi-hop wireless networks. In Proc. of ACM SIGCOMM, 2004.
[10]
V. Gambiroza, B. Sadeghi, and E. W. Knightly. End-to-end performance and fairness in multihop wireless backhaul networks. In Proc. of ACM MobiCom, 2004.
[11]
K. Jain, J. Padhye, V. Padmanabhan, and L. Qiu. Impact of interference in multihop wireless network performance. In Proceedings of ACM Mobicom, 2003.
[12]
V. Kanodia, C. Li, A. Sabharwal, B. Sadeghi, and E. W. Knightly. Distributed multi-hop scheduling and medium access with delay and throughput constraints. In Proc. of ACM Mobicom, 2001.
[13]
V. Kanodia, C. Li, A. Sabharwal, B. Sadeghi, and E. W. Knightly. Distributed priority scheduling and medium access in ad hoc networks. ACM Wir. Ntws., 8, 2002.
[14]
S. Katti, H. Rahul, W. Hu, D. Katabi, M. Medard, and J. Crowcroft. Xors in the air: Practical wireless network coding. In Proc. of ACM SIGCOMM, August 2006.
[15]
H. Luo and S. Lu. A topology-independent fair queueing model in ad hoc wireless networks. In Proceedings of IEEE ICNP, 2000.
[16]
H. Luo, S. Lu, and V. Bharghavan. A new model for packet scheduling in multihop wireless networks. In Proc. of ACM MobiCom, 2000.
[17]
H. Luo, P. Medvedev, J. Cheng, and S. Lu. A self coordinating approach to distributed fair queueing in ad hoc wireless networks. In Proceedings of IEEE Infocom, 2001.
[18]
madwifi. http://madwifi.org.
[19]
R. Nelson and L. Kleinrock. Spatial TDMA: A colllision-free multihop channel access protocol. IEEE Transactions on communications, 33(9), 1985.
[20]
M. Neufeld, C. Doerr, J. Fifield, T. Weingart, D. C. Sicker, and D. Grunwald. Multimac: An adaptive mac framework for dynamic radio networking. In Proc. of DySPAN, 2005.
[21]
J. Padhye, S. Agarwal, V. Padmanabhan, L. Qiu, A. Rao, and B. Zill. Estimation of Link Interference in Static Multi-hop Wireless Networks. In Proceedings of IMC, 2005.
[22]
Y. Qu and A. Srinivasan. Multi-channel olsr with dedicated control interface. In Proc. of SPECTS, 2006.
[23]
QualNet. http://www.scalable-networks.com.
[24]
A. Rao and I. Stoica. An overlay mac layer for 802.11 networks. In Proceedings of Mobisys 2005, April 2005.
[25]
N. B. Salem and J.-P. Hubaux. A fair scheduling for wireless mesh networks. In Proc. of WiMesh, 2005.
[26]
J. Shi, T. Salonidis, and E. W. Knightly. Starvation mitigation through multi-channel coordination in csma multi-hop wireless networks. In Proc. of ACM MobiHoc, 2006.
[27]
S. M. Das, D. Koutsonikolas, and Y. C. Hu. Practical Service Provisioning for Wireless Meshes. Technical report, TR-ECE, Purdue University, November 2007.
[28]
A. P. Subramanian, M. M. Buddhikot, and S. C. Miller. Interference Aware Routing in Multi-Radio Wireless Mesh Networks. In Proc. of WiMesh, 2006.
[29]
N. Vaidya and P. Bahl. Fair scheudling in broadcast environments. Technical report, TR-99-61, Microsoft Research, Dec 1999.
[30]
S.-L. Wu, C.-Y. Lin, Y.-C. Tseng, and J.-P. Sheu. A new multi-channel mac protocol with on-demand channel assignment for multi-hop mobile ad hoc networks. In Proc. of I-SPAN, 2000.
[31]
X. Yang and N. H. Vaidya. Priority scheduling in wireless ad hoc networks. In Proceedings of ACM Mobihoc, 2002.
[32]
Champaign-Urbana community wireless network. http://www.cuwireless.net.
[33]
MIT Roofnet. http://www.pdos.lcs.mit.edu/roofnet.
[34]
http://www.engineering.purdue.edu/MESH.
[35]
Seattle wireless. http://www.seattlewireless.net.

Cited By

View all
  • (2011)SWARMIEEE/ACM Transactions on Networking10.1109/TNET.2010.208906119:3(760-773)Online publication date: 1-Jun-2011
  • (2010)Maximizing Multicast Call Acceptance Rate in Multi-Channel Multi-Interface Wireless Mesh NetworksIEEE Transactions on Wireless Communications10.1109/TCOMM.2010.062310.0913239:8(2622-2631)Online publication date: Aug-2010
  • (2009)SWARMProceedings of the 5th international conference on Emerging networking experiments and technologies10.1145/1658939.1658946(49-60)Online publication date: 1-Dec-2009

Index Terms

  1. Practical service provisioning for wireless meshes

    Recommendations

    Comments

    Information & Contributors

    Information

    Published In

    cover image ACM Conferences
    CoNEXT '07: Proceedings of the 2007 ACM CoNEXT conference
    December 2007
    448 pages
    ISBN:9781595937704
    DOI:10.1145/1364654
    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

    Sponsors

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    Published: 10 December 2007

    Permissions

    Request permissions for this article.

    Check for updates

    Author Tags

    1. fairness
    2. mesh networks
    3. service plans

    Qualifiers

    • Research-article

    Acceptance Rates

    Overall Acceptance Rate 198 of 789 submissions, 25%

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• Downloads (Last 12 months)1
    • Downloads (Last 6 weeks)1
    Reflects downloads up to 07 Mar 2025

    Other Metrics

    Citations

    Cited By

    View all
    • (2011)SWARMIEEE/ACM Transactions on Networking10.1109/TNET.2010.208906119:3(760-773)Online publication date: 1-Jun-2011
    • (2010)Maximizing Multicast Call Acceptance Rate in Multi-Channel Multi-Interface Wireless Mesh NetworksIEEE Transactions on Wireless Communications10.1109/TCOMM.2010.062310.0913239:8(2622-2631)Online publication date: Aug-2010
    • (2009)SWARMProceedings of the 5th international conference on Emerging networking experiments and technologies10.1145/1658939.1658946(49-60)Online publication date: 1-Dec-2009

    View Options

    Login options

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    Figures

    Tables

    Media

    Share

    Share

    Share this Publication link

    Share on social media